HD130LDY -- HaiDa Hybrid Injection Molding Machine

No. Name Value
1 Clamping Force 1300 kN
2 Shot Weight 122 g
3 Shot Speed 200 mm/s
4 Screw Diameter 32 mm
5 Opening Stroke 380 mm
6 Space Between Tie Bars 420 x 420 mm
7 Mold Thickness (Min) 150 mm
8 Mold Thickness (Max) 450 mm
9 Pumper Motor 49 kW
10 Heating Capacity 7.5 kW

Introduction of SWITEK Side Entry Petri Dish Packing System

The SWITEK side entry petri dish packing system is a custom made automation system for the stable production of laboratory consumable plastic petri dish with the picking robot, the petri dish assembly, stacking, packing unit etc. integrated as auniformed system for the efficient and stable production of the petri dish. The system can be custome made for a petri dish mold layout design of 2+2, 4+4, 6+6, 8+8 etc.

Functional Units of SWITEK Top Entry Petri Dish Packing System
petri dish packing solution
  • (1) -- Side Entry Robotic Arm: The picking arm of the packing system in handling the picking of the petri dish from the injection molding machine and place them on the assembly unit.
  • (2) -- Injection Mold: The core injection unit to shape the petri dish, it can be 2+2, 4+4, 6+6, 8+8 configuragion of the petri covers and bottoms.
  • (3) -- Petri Dish Assembly Unit: Have the cover and bottom of the petri dish assembled and drop it on the conveyor.
  • (4) -- Sorting Conveyor: Lined the assembled petri dish sets for stacking before packing.
  • (5) -- Stacking Station: Have the well assembled petri dishes stacked up as requested (5/10/15/20/25 sets etc.).
  • (6) -- Petri Dish Packing Unit: Have the well stacked petri dish packed and sealed with optional function of vacuume the bag.
  • (7) -- Petri Dish Transfer Robot: Catch the well sealed petri dish bag and drop it to the conveyor.
  • (8) -- Petri Dish Dropping Conveyor: Deliver the well packed petri dish.
  • (9) -- Injection Molding Machine: The injection unit of the whole syste.

Productivity of SWITEK Side Entry Petri Dish Packing Solutions
    Vacuumed Sleeve Packing
  • 10 Sets/Bag --Injection Cycle time: 9s
  • 20 Sets/Bag --Injection cycle: 6s
  • 25 Sets/Bag --Injection Cycle: 5.5s
    Non-vacuumed Sleeve Packing
  • 10 Sets/Bag --Injection Cycle time: 6.5s
  • 20 Sets/Bag --Injection cycle: 6s
  • 25 Sets/Bag --Injection Cycle: 5.5s
